Question
consider the sets.
a {x|x is a polygon}
b {x|x is a triangle}
which is true?
options: b ⊂ a, a^c = b, a ⊂ b, b^c = a
Step1: Recall Set Subset Definition
A set \( B \) is a subset of \( A \) (\( B \subset A \)) if every element of \( B \) is also an element of \( A \).
Step2: Analyze Set Elements
- Set \( A \): All polygons (closed figures with 3 or more sides).
- Set \( B \): All triangles (polygons with 3 sides).
Every triangle (element of \( B \)) is a polygon (element of \( A \)), so \( B \subset A \).
- \( A^c \) (complement of \( A \)) would be non - polygons, not equal to \( B \) (triangles are polygons).
- \( A \subset B \) is false because not all polygons are triangles (e.g., quadrilaterals are in \( A \) but not in \( B \)).
- \( B^c \) (complement of \( B \)) would be non - triangles (like quadrilaterals, pentagons etc.), not equal to \( A \) (since \( A \) includes triangles too).
